Video over the Data Distribution Service (DDS) using GStreamer
Key | Action |
---|---|
K or space | Play / Pause |
M | Mute / Unmute |
C | Select next subtitles |
A | Select next audio track |
V | Show slide in full page or toggle automatic source change |
left arrow | Seek 5s backward |
right arrow | Seek 5s forward |
shift + left arrow or J | Seek 10s backward |
shift + right arrow or L | Seek 10s forward |
control + left arrow | Seek 60s backward |
control + right arrow | Seek 60s forward |
shift + down arrow | Decrease volume |
shift + up arrow | Increase volume |
shift + comma | Decrease playback rate |
shift + dot or shift + semicolon | Increase playback rate |
end | Seek to end |
beginning | Seek to beginning |
Share this media
Download links
HLS video stream
You can use an external player to play this stream (like VLC).
HLS video streamWhen subscribed to notifications, an email will be sent to you for all added annotations.
Your user account has no email address.
Information on this media
Links:
Number of views:
413 (this month: 2)Creation date:
Oct. 21, 2017Speakers:
Stefan KimmerCompany:
S2E software, Systems and ControlLicense:
CC BY-SA 3.0Description
The Data Distribution Service is an emerging middleware that is used more and more in industry. An advantage is that for example multiple receivers can subscribe to one sender letting the middleware take care of the data distribution. The communication can be configured in so called Quality of Service settings to allow the adaption of the system to the network structure to where the application is deployed without recompiling. It is for example also possible to have multiple senders of video where one these is the preferred publisher and others are redundant and take over in case the preferred one fails. Multiple implementations of the DDS standard from various vendors exists thereunder also community editions that are open source.
We developed a demonstration application that showcases the usage of GStreamer with DDS in a cross-platform fashion. This allows the development and deployment of the application for Windows and embedded Linux from host-system. As such a redundant pair of camera devices can distribute the video of a wireless network to multiple receivers using different operating systems.
More infos: http://www.s2e-systems.com/our-projects/videooverdds/.
Stefan was working with the European Space Agency (ESA) where he used GStreamer to develop the transport of video from earth to space. Meanwhile he founded his own company S2E Software, Systems and Control together with a colleague also from ESA.
Other media in the channel "GStreamer Conference 2017"
- 123 viewsOf GStreamer, containers, QA and fuzzingOctober 22nd, 2017
- 273 views, 15 this year, 3 this monthGStreamer is in the airOctober 22nd, 2017
- 604 views, 5 this year, 1 this monthAV1: The Quest is Nearly CompleteOctober 22nd, 2017
- 112 views, 6 this yearVA-API rust-bindingOctober 22nd, 2017
- 627 views, 15 this yearEfficient Video Processing on Embedded GPUOctober 22nd, 2017
- 236 views, 9 this year, 1 this monthPreparing Gstreamer for high packet-rate video streamingOctober 22nd, 2017